Harriet Tubman (January 1, 1822 – March 10, 1913) was an African-American abolitionist and social activist from the United States. After escaping slavery, she led approximately 13 missions to rescue 70 enslaved people using the Underground Railroad. She also served as a Union Army spy and championed women's suffrage.

Early Life and Origins

Born Araminta Ross in Dorchester County, United States, around January 1, 1822, she later adopted her mother's first name, Harriet. Her early life was spent in the brutal bonds of slavery, enduring harsh conditions and physical abuse. These early experiences deeply shaped her character and fueled her unwavering determination to seek freedom for herself and her people.

Career Beginnings

After successfully escaping slavery to freedom in 1849 or 1850, Harriet Tubman courageously began her work with the Underground Railroad. She quickly learned the routes and methods of the secret network of antislavery activists and safe houses. This knowledge became instrumental as she started her dangerous missions back into slave territory.

Major Achievements and Career Highlights

Known affectionately as "Moses" by those she helped, Tubman made approximately 13 perilous missions back into the Southern states. On these journeys, she rescued around 70 enslaved people, including her own family and friends, guiding them to freedom in the North. Her bravery saved many lives and inspired countless others seeking liberty.

During the American Civil War, Harriet Tubman further extended her service, working for the Union Army. She served as an armed scout and spy, gathering vital intelligence behind enemy lines and assisting in military operations. Her contributions were significant to the Union cause, demonstrating her strategic mind and courage under fire.

Later Years

In her later years, Harriet Tubman remained an ardent activist, dedicating herself to the movement for women's suffrage. She continued advocating for equality and justice for all people, demonstrating her lifelong commitment to human dignity. She passed away on March 10, 1913, in Auburn, United States, leaving behind a monumental legacy.
